About the job

Unispace designs and builds workplaces for leading global brands, with a focus on creating environments that help people do their best work. The Milan studio is part of a network of 48 locations worldwide. Teams here value open collaboration, independent thinking, and a supportive culture.

This Assistant Project Manager role centers on supporting the delivery of construction projects from start to finish. The position suits someone who enjoys working in detail, thrives when things move quickly, and communicates clearly with others. Initiative and a genuine interest in the construction sector are important here.

Role overview

As Assistant Project Manager, the main focus is to help the Project Manager oversee all phases of construction projects. The work covers planning, execution, and closing out each project, always aiming to keep things on track and well-documented.

What you will do

  • Assist with coordinating and managing project phases, from initial planning through to completion
  • Work with project teams, subcontractors, suppliers, and clients to help meet project goals and deadlines
  • Help prepare project schedules, budgets, and work plans
  • Monitor project progress, track milestones, and update documentation
  • Support procurement, including tracking material and equipment deliveries
  • Assist in managing subcontractor performance and ensure safety and quality standards are met

What you bring

  • Strong organizational skills and attention to detail
  • Ability to work well in a team and communicate effectively
  • Problem-solving mindset and willingness to learn
  • Interest in the construction industry
